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2950619267 9244171 780 603650 9234631134
818 24669348 8654219
818 24669348 8654219
17736972 947 9900441365
All about undefined
Interested in learning more?
818 24669348 8654219
17736972 947 9900441365
See more
048851 14642350003
923068120 77783595 9990330440 2150
See more
8433423729 01389802 958
09 9621 128486
See more